Deleting an event 1 Select an edit point. 2 Press the [DEL] button. The selected event is deleted. Note You can also select and delete all events. For details, see "Selecting all events" (page 309). Selecting all events To select all events registered in a macro as edit targets, press the [ALL] button, turning it on orange. This operation is available when modifying or deleting an event. Merging registers You can insert all events from another register at a specified position. 1 Select an edit point. 2 Enable auto insert mode. Note Registers cannot be merged when auto insert mode is disabled. 3 Recall a register to merge. Recall a macro register using one of the following buttons. • Buttons with a set macro attachment (see page 326) • Cross-point buttons in the cross-point control block (see page 319) • Buttons in cross-point pad in the cross-point control block/AUX bus control block (see page 319) • Memory recall buttons in the utility/shotbox control block (see page 319) • Memory recall buttons in the utility control block (see page 319) • Buttons in the numeric keypad area in the numeric keypad control block (see page 320) All events in the recalled register are inserted after the selected event. 309
